Well, I decided to try something new. I have found that when DS is allowed to watch television, he becomes obsessed with it and wants to watch one show after another. It's becoming a huge pain, asking him to turn it off all the time. He watches "apporpriate" shows, but is now becoming interested in branching out to networks that we don't allow (has anyone seen the "new" Scooby Doo on Cartoon? We don't allow this channel, but he is a Scooby Doo FREAK and is dying to watch it.) Anyway, I decided this morning that I would simply put a limit on how much time he is allowed to watch, and then there would be no discussion. We had a family meeting, and talked about it and decided that he was allowed to watch one hour a day. We got out the tv guide, and highlighted what he wanted to watch. One half hour in the morning, one half hour in the evening (surprise! Scooby Doo!) I told him that this way he would know when he could turn the tv on, and when he had to turn it off. Cross your fingers that this works, or I may have to throw the damn thing out the window! The television, not ds.

When we got the N64 DS became an addict. What we did was tell him he could earn unlimited Nintendo time by reading to himself, me or his younger sister or me reading to him. One minute Nintendo for every minute education. We also gave him time for other things like playing with educational handheld games. He has one that runs through the multipication table and some that do trivia type questions (GeoSafari et al). Many of these he could do in the truck while running errands or during the hour it takes to drive to Grandmas. He had to write the times on a paper on the fridge. I did catch him fudging a bit but it made him work for it. On days off he got 1/2 hour of free time.
